摘要
以乙醇为超临界溶剂,采用恒容升温法研究了超临界乙醇对苯酚的萃取效果,探讨了温度和压力对萃取效果的影响.结果表明,在萃取温度为270 ~ 275℃,萃取压力为13 MPa左右时,萃取效果明显,萃取率达62%以上,苯酚在超临界乙醇中的质量浓度为0.015 657 g/mL,实验效果明显.研究得出,温度与压力对固体物质的超临界溶解度具有明显的选择调节性.
A method about increasing temperature at constant volume is used to study the extraction efficiency of phenol with supercritieal ethanol as extraction solvent. The result shows that the extraction efficiency is obviously influenced by temperature and pressure. The excellent extraction efficiency can be obtained when the temperature and pressure are at about 270 -275℃ and about 13 MPa, respectively. The extraction efficiency can reach above 62% and the phenol concentration in supercfitical ethanol is 0. 015 657 g/mL.
